>> OT to your thread, but not OT for the 2.6.31-2 kernel in general: 
>> Kernels ex 2.6.31 need a new rtirq script. Rui made one on his holidays, 
>> but the link isn't valid any more, maybe there's a fixed official 
>> version available.
>>     
>
> The 2.6.31-multmedia kernels "depends on" rtirq-init, which is
> rtirq-init_20090810-0ubuntu1. It includes the fixes Rui and I did for
> 2.6.31-rt.
>
> It is available and automatically installed with new 64studio kernels.
>
> There's one later version of the rtirq script since then, but the
> changes in there only affect `rtirq status` making it compatible with
> both mawk and gawk. It does not alter any functionality. The link is:
> http://www.rncbc.org/jack/rtirq-20090920.tar.gz
